--- Quote from: AJ on January 22, 2007, 07:22:57 AM ---The current CR setup
is two yellows out ,on the lighting coil output side, AC.
its a *true 130 watts* (not split) system.

it is availible with either a DC regulator,(if you want it with a battery application)  or AC regulator.
it works well in both applications

It runs with a DC reg and battery , on our CR500AFX..
(since the bike already has the batt,and batt box)

however I have run it AC,  on a standard CR500AF, CR500R,
and it never dims with your somewhat  typical 55wat headlight bulb even at idle, it is full bright..

of course with a higher wattage bulb that might change ...
havnt tested that yet.
but as mentioned you could always run the DC regulator ,
and a small batt if wanted , or needed?


on the CDI mapping ,
 it is not progamable.. but i was thinking of having
it be swicthable, and offer  two curves

the flywheel is 4 oz heavier

The KX system isnt designed yet, but would mimic the CR setup.

The CR set up sells for
 499 with AC regulator
566 with DC regulator.

thats includes a stator/ rotor/ regulator /CDI..
far less expensive than the OEM stock stuff,
 and has the added benefit of 130 watts of lighting output..

it fits under the CR ignition cover just like OEM..
we (and electrosport) went out of our way to ensure it was a direct replacement ssystem.
